Course Overview
The slinger signaller plays a vital role in maintaining safety during lifting operations on construction sites and in other environments using cranes and heavy lifting equipment. Working from ground level, the slinger signaller communicates with the crane operator to guide and control load movement safely and efficiently.
This course provides the theoretical knowledge and practical skills required to perform the duties of a slinger signaller in line with current legislation and industry standards such as BS 7121 and LOLER 1998.
Delegates will learn to use standard hand signals, radio communication and visual aids to direct lifting operations. They will also gain a clear understanding of their responsibilities, including authority to halt operations if unsafe conditions arise.
